出自:国家开放大学《面向对象程序设计》

C++常数0x145对应的十进制值为()。
编写可以根据用户年龄和身高给出推荐的体重的的Java程序,利用下面的公式计算出推荐的体重: recommendedWeight=(height–100 +age/10)*0.9需要定义名为Height(身高)的服务提供类,它应该会有可以根据身高得到推荐提供的方法。
一个数组的数组名实际上是指向该数组()元素的指针,并且在任何时候都不允许()它。
简述数据库系统的主要优点。
在异常处理中,如释放资源、关闭文件、关闭数据库等由()来完成。
A:try子句
B:catch子句
C:finally子句
D:throw子句
多行注释的开始标记符为()。
下列的符号常量定义中,错误的定义是()。
A:constM=10;
B:constintM=20;
C:constcharch;
D:constboolmark=true;
假定变量m定义为“intm=7;”,则定义变量p的正确语句为()。
A:intp=&m
B:int*p=&m
C:int&p=*m
D:int*p=m
设px是指向一个类对象的指针变量,则执行“deletepx;”语句时,将自动调用该类的()。
A:无参构造函数
B:带参构造函数
C:析构函数
D:拷贝构造函数
下面的异常()为文件没有找到异常。
A:Null Pointer Exception
B:File Not Found Exception
C:Array lndex Out Of Bounds Exception
D:IO Exception
在FilterOutputStream类中,下面哪个类是合法()
A:File
B:InputStream
C:OutputStream
D:FileOutputStream
在C++语言中,一个函数由函数头和()组成。
假定一个类的构造函数为"A(intaa,intbb){a=aa;b=aa*bb;}”,则执行“Ax(4,5);”语句后,x.a和x.b的值分别为()。
A:4和5
B:5和4
C:4和20
D:20和5
下面哪个组件是独立的组件()
A:Panel
B:Window
C:Frame
D:ScrollPanel
E:FileDialog
编译Java Application源程序文件将产生相应的字节码文件,这些字节码文件的扩展名为()。
A:.java
B:.class
C:.html
D:.exe
在Applet的坐标系中,(0,0)代表输出窗口左上角的象素点。
下面()既可以作为流的数据源,又可以作为流的目的地。
A:键盘
B:磁盘文件
C:显示器
D:扫描仪
假定一个类AB只含有一个整型数据成员a,当用户不定义任何构造函数时,系统为该类定义的无参构造函数为()。
A:AB(){a=0}
B:AB(intaa=0);a(aa){}
C:AB(intaa):a(aa){}
D:AB(){}
下面的异常()不属于非检査型异常。
A:数组越界
B:除零
C:空值操作
D:IO异常
javax.swing包里的Swing组件归为三个层次:顶层容器、中间层容器和()。
假定一个类AB只含有一个整型数据成员a,用户为该类定义的带参构造函数可以为()。
A:AB(){}
B:AB():a(0){}
C:AB(intaa=0){a=aa;}
D:AB(intaa){}
项目名为EX_SDIHello的单文档应用程序中的视图类OnDraw(CDC*pDC)虚函数中,有以下代码:CEx_SDIHelloDoc*pDoc=GetDocument();,其功能是()。
A:获取视图类对象指针
B:获取应用程序类对象指针
C:获取文档类对象指针
D:获取主框架类对象指针
对话框中的水平蚀刻线可以用静态图片控件来实现。
下面()构造方法是非法的。
复选框控件有选中和选中两种状态。
()方法是一种仅有方法头,没有具体方法体和操作实现的方法,该方法必须在抽象类或接口之中定义。()方法是不能被当前类的子类重新定义的方法。
如果类成员前面没有访问权限修饰符,则该类成员具有()访问权限。
下列哪些对象的数据成员类型可以不用初始化表的方式进行初始化()。
A:常量数据成员
B:引用数据成员
C:类中对象成员
D:一般数据成员
RandomAccessFile类的()方法可用于从指定流上读取整数。
A:readInt
B:readLIne
C:seek
D:close
SQL关键字()用于合并两个或多个表。
A:WHERE
B:ORDER BY
C:INNER JOIN
D:ON